在当前智能手机市场中,鸿蒙系统以其独特的架构和高效的性能受到了广泛关注。然而,许多用户在使用过程中遇到了续航问题,即手机电量消耗过快。本文将深入探讨鸿蒙系统耗电之谜,并提出解决方案,帮助用户告别电量焦虑。
一、鸿蒙系统耗电原因分析
1. 系统级优化不足
鸿蒙系统虽然采用了微内核设计,但在系统级优化方面仍有提升空间。例如,内存管理、后台进程管理等可能存在优化不足的情况,导致资源浪费,从而影响续航。
2. 应用后台运行
许多应用在后台持续运行,消耗大量电量。尽管鸿蒙系统提供了后台管理功能,但仍有部分应用无法有效控制。
3. 硬件适配问题
鸿蒙系统兼容性较强,但部分硬件设备在适配过程中可能存在兼容性问题,导致功耗增加。
4. 系统更新延迟
鸿蒙系统更新可能存在延迟,导致部分功能优化未能及时应用于用户设备,进而影响续航。
二、解决鸿蒙系统耗电问题的方法
1. 系统级优化
- 内存管理:定期清理内存,关闭不必要的后台应用,释放系统资源。
- 后台进程管理:设置后台应用管理策略,限制后台应用权限,降低功耗。
2. 应用后台运行优化
- 应用自启管理:关闭不必要的应用自启功能,减少后台运行应用数量。
- 应用权限管理:合理设置应用权限,避免应用过度访问设备资源。
3. 硬件适配优化
- 更新驱动程序:定期更新设备驱动程序,确保硬件与鸿蒙系统兼容。
- 硬件优化:关注硬件厂商发布的优化方案,降低硬件功耗。
4. 系统更新跟进
- 关注官方更新:及时关注鸿蒙系统官方更新,获取最新优化功能。
- 手动更新:手动检查系统更新,确保设备运行最新版本。
三、实例分析
以下是一个针对鸿蒙系统耗电问题的具体实例:
// 示例代码:关闭后台应用自启
public void disableAutoStartApps() {
// 获取系统设置服务
SettingContentObserver observer = new SettingContentObserver(null);
Settings.Global.putInt(getContentResolver(), Settings.Global.AUTO_START, 0);
// 注册观察者
getContentResolver().registerContentObserver(Settings.Global.getUriFor(Settings.Global.AUTO_START), true, observer);
}
通过以上代码,可以关闭后台应用自启功能,降低后台运行应用数量,从而降低功耗。
四、总结
鸿蒙系统耗电问题并非不可解决。通过系统级优化、应用后台运行优化、硬件适配优化和系统更新跟进等方法,可以有效解决鸿蒙系统耗电问题,提升手机续航能力。希望本文能为广大鸿蒙系统用户带来帮助,告别电量焦虑。